ATMEGA168P-20MUR belongs to the category of microcontrollers.
This product is commonly used in various electronic devices and systems that require a microcontroller for processing and controlling functions.
ATMEGA168P-20MUR is available in a compact and durable package, suitable for surface mount technology (SMT) applications.
The essence of ATMEGA168P-20MUR lies in its ability to provide efficient and reliable control and processing capabilities for electronic devices.
ATMEGA168P-20MUR is typically packaged in reels or tubes, with a quantity of 2500 units per reel/tube.
The ATMEGA168P-20MUR microcontroller has a total of 32 pins, each serving a specific purpose. The pin configuration is as follows:
(Pin Number - Function) 1. PCINT14 / ADC0 / T0 / INT0 2. PCINT15 / ADC1 / T1 / INT1 3. PCINT16 / ADC2 / AIN0 4. PCINT17 / ADC3 / AIN1 5. PCINT18 / ADC4 / SDA 6. PCINT19 / ADC5 / SCL 7. PCINT20 / ADC6 / TOSC1 8. PCINT21 / ADC7 / TOSC2 9. RESET 10. VCC 11. GND 12. XTAL1 13. XTAL2 14. RXD / PCINT8 15. TXD / PCINT9 16. INT0 / PCINT10 17. INT1 / PCINT11 18. T0 / PCINT12 19. T1 / PCINT13 20. AREF 21. AVCC 22. GND 23. PC0 / SCL / ADC0 / T0 / INT0 / PCINT0 24. PC1 / SDA / ADC1 / T1 / INT1 / PCINT1 25. PC2 / RXD / ADC2 / PCINT2 26. PC3 / TXD / ADC3 / PCINT3 27. PC4 / ADC4 / SDA / PCINT4 28. PC5 / ADC5 / SCL / PCINT5 29. PC6 / XTAL1 / TOSC1 / PCINT6 30. PC7 / XTAL2 / TOSC2 / PCINT7 31. GND 32. AVCC
ATMEGA168P-20MUR operates based on the principles of digital logic and microcontroller architecture. It executes instructions stored in its flash memory, processes data, and controls connected devices or systems according to the programmed logic.
ATMEGA168P-20MUR finds applications in various fields, including but not limited to: - Home automation systems - Industrial control systems - Robotics - Internet of Things (IoT) devices - Consumer electronics - Automotive electronics - Medical devices
Some
Sure! Here are 10 common questions and answers related to the application of ATMEGA168P-20MUR in technical solutions:
Q: What is the ATMEGA168P-20MUR microcontroller used for? A: The ATMEGA168P-20MUR is a microcontroller commonly used in various technical solutions, such as embedded systems, robotics, IoT devices, and automation.
Q: What is the clock speed of the ATMEGA168P-20MUR? A: The ATMEGA168P-20MUR operates at a clock speed of 20 MHz.
Q: How much flash memory does the ATMEGA168P-20MUR have? A: The ATMEGA168P-20MUR has 16 KB of flash memory, which can be used for storing program code.
Q: Can I use the ATMEGA168P-20MUR for analog applications? A: Yes, the ATMEGA168P-20MUR has 6 analog input pins, making it suitable for analog applications like sensor interfacing.
Q: Does the ATMEGA168P-20MUR support serial communication protocols? A: Yes, the ATMEGA168P-20MUR supports popular serial communication protocols like UART, SPI, and I2C.
Q: How many GPIO pins does the ATMEGA168P-20MUR have? A: The ATMEGA168P-20MUR has a total of 23 GPIO (General Purpose Input/Output) pins.
Q: Can I program the ATMEGA168P-20MUR using the Arduino IDE? A: Yes, the ATMEGA168P-20MUR is compatible with the Arduino IDE, allowing you to program it using the Arduino programming language.
Q: What voltage range does the ATMEGA168P-20MUR operate on? A: The ATMEGA168P-20MUR operates on a voltage range of 1.8V to 5.5V.
Q: Does the ATMEGA168P-20MUR have built-in peripherals? A: Yes, the ATMEGA168P-20MUR has built-in peripherals like timers, PWM outputs, and interrupts, which can be used for various applications.
Q: Is the ATMEGA168P-20MUR suitable for low-power applications? A: Yes, the ATMEGA168P-20MUR has power-saving features like sleep modes and low-power consumption, making it suitable for battery-powered or energy-efficient applications.
Please note that these answers are general and may vary depending on specific use cases and configurations.